5 Cozy Setups to Help You Hibernate All Winter

December is here, and we’re already cozying up and hunkering down for colder weather. If you’re not a lover of spending time outdoors once the temperature drops below freezing, you’re probably ready to do the same.

A comfortable chair and good lighting for gray winter days and (very) early sunsets are non-negotiable necessities when it comes to creating a cushy nook. A great rug helps keep your toes toasty, and if you add a soft blanket to the equation you’ve just about created the perfect nest to hibernate well into spring. The final touches: a well-designed mug to hold your coffee, tea, or hot chocolate, and a candle to round out the experience with scent.
